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49604643 40 60394 91015114 99680302216
1143895 6431
1143895 6431
28874339 8831 3165383 769099 084
All about undefined
Interested in learning more?
1143895 6431
28874339 8831 3165383 769099 084
See more
09779 7561170726
648095 69901 2269
See more
878810507 9818 3693622
41857647173 01 327 41729
See more